Summary

Gemini Omni, introduced by Google DeepMind at Google I/O on May 19, 2026, is presented as a multimodal video-generation system whose Omni Flash product can create videos of up to 10 seconds from text, images, audio, or video, with SynthID watermarking and phased consumer and future API access. Its prompt guide argues that users should state creative intent rather than exhaustively specify scenes, while still using dimensions such as camera framing and movement, style, lighting, scene context, and action to steer results. The guide emphasizes conversational editing, allowing individual elements, environments, objects, and camera angles to be changed across successive instructions, though precise requests and explicit preservation of unchanged elements are recommended to avoid unintended edits. It also highlights world-knowledge-based visualization, text rendering, action and multi-input references, style transfer, storyboards, and audio-synchronized effects. The discussion compares this approach with ByteDance Seedance and Kuaishou Kling documentation, finding a shared trend toward shorter, natural-language prompts structured around essential subjects and actions rather than dense keyword stacks.
